Output 659ceb8c4a3e7d25204633d7b294d60c6be6affbda53ab3f39cade0f17cf1e6d:1

value
599799467
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e26e32bed35b188e4713baeb75c8a358b5b91af3 OP_EQUALVERIFY OP_CHECKSIG
address
1MeFj4WckPorvY26cU1rqSZ6E6aqbfLMTH
transaction
659ceb8c4a3e7d25204633d7b294d60c6be6affbda53ab3f39cade0f17cf1e6d
spent
true